Henderson RV Park is highly regarded by its guests for its simplicity and efficiency. Visitors consistently praise its cleanliness and quiet atmosphere. As one reviewer shared, it's a "Nice clean quiet RV park." Another noted, "Self-contained RVs only, no toilets or showers. Long graveled sites, room for my disconnected truck in front of my 40' 5th wheel. Back-in, no pull-thru's, no shade." These insights highlight the park's focus on providing spacious sites for RVs with full hookups, catering specifically to those who are self-sufficient. The park also receives positive remarks about its management, with comments such as "Friendly owner/manager couple" and "Owner was very nice."

Henderson RV Park is conveniently located at 411 Locust St, Henderson, WV 25106, USA. This address places it within the community of Henderson, West Virginia, a small town situated in the Kanawha Valley region. This area is known for its natural beauty and its proximity to the Ohio River.
The park's location in Henderson provides a balance of quietude with reasonable accessibility. While Henderson itself is a smaller community, its position in the Kanawha Valley means it is within a manageable driving distance of larger towns and attractions. For instance, it's a short drive to Point Pleasant, WV, a town rich in history and home to the famous Mothman Festival. This allows campers to enjoy a peaceful stay while still being able to access local amenities, supplies, and points of interest. Reviewers also noted that the "Town has most things to meet any needs," indicating that basic services are readily available nearby. Based on reviewer comments (e.g., "We stayed here for a couple of nights using the Passport America rate of $12.50"), it appears the park participates in programs like Passport America, which offers discounted rates to members.
